Detective Claire Marchetti has spent twenty years believing her mother walked into the sea. When a storm uncovers a skeleton on the beaches of Port Blaine, Maine, she returns home to identify the body and bury old ghosts. But the watch on the wrist is her mother's, and the coroner's report shatters everything Claire thought she knew. This was no suicide. This was murder. And the killer is still walking the fog-shrouded streets of her hometown.
As Claire digs deeper through whispered secrets, hidden bank accounts, and a town that would rather forget, she finds herself closing in on a truth someone is willing to kill to protect. In Port Blaine, the tide always returns, and so does the past.
